Issue/Introduction

There is a requirement to disable memory alert in cdm mcs.

Resolution

Create Default Alarm Policies in Disabled State

DX UIM has further improved the default alarm policy functionality. Now, you have the ability to decide whether you want the default alarm policies to be created in the disabled state when the enhanced profiles are created. A new MCS raw configuration parameter is now available that helps you achieve this behavior. You no longer need to go to the UI to manually disable each default policy if you do not need it. By using this configuration, you can ensure that all the default policies are created in the disabled state.

This enhancement also helps you reduce the alarm noise. For example, if the default policies are not serving your business requirements, you can set the configuration so that the default policies are created in the disabled stateYou can then create your own custom alarm policies depending on your scenarios. This way, you can reduce the alarm noise and can manage your alarms more efficiently as you receive only the relevant alarms.

Manage Alarms with Centralized Alarm Policies

Note that alarm policies are only enabled when configuring "Enhanced" MCS profiles.
- Here is an example of the naming convention-> "setup cdm (Enhanced)".
